Understanding Flawlessness in Lab Grown Diamonds
Lab grown diamonds are engineered to replicate the natural diamond formation process, resulting in stones that are chemically and physically identical to their mined counterparts. One of the most intriguing aspects of lab grown diamonds is their potential for achieving near-perfect clarity, often leading to the question: Are they flawless?
Flawlessness in diamonds refers to the absence of inclusions and blemishes when viewed under 10x magnification. The Gemological Institute of America (GIA) classifies diamonds based on clarity, with the highest grade being “Flawless” (FL) and “Internally Flawless” (IF).
Key characteristics of lab grown diamonds include:
- Controlled Environment: The growth conditions of lab grown diamonds can be precisely managed, reducing the likelihood of imperfections.
- Advanced Technology: Techniques such as Chemical Vapor Deposition (CVD) and High Pressure High Temperature (HPHT) enable the creation of diamonds with fewer inclusions.
Clarity Grades and Lab Grown Diamonds
The clarity grading scale used by gemological institutes is applicable to both natural and lab grown diamonds. Below is a table summarizing the clarity grades:
Grade | Description |
---|---|
Flawless (FL) | No inclusions or blemishes visible under 10x magnification. |
Internally Flawless (IF) | No inclusions, only surface blemishes visible under 10x magnification. |
Very Very Slightly Included (VVS1/VVS2) | Minor inclusions difficult to detect under 10x magnification. |
Very Slightly Included (VS1/VS2) | Minor inclusions visible under 10x magnification. |
Slightly Included (SI1/SI2) | Inclusions visible to the naked eye in some cases. |
Included (I1/I2/I3) | Inclusions clearly visible to the naked eye; may affect transparency and brilliance. |
Are Lab Grown Diamonds Truly Flawless?
While lab grown diamonds have the potential to be flawless, achieving this grade is not guaranteed. The technology used in their production can lead to high clarity stones, but factors such as the specific growth process and the quality of raw materials can influence the final product.
In practice, many lab grown diamonds are indeed graded as Flawless or Internally Flawless. This is particularly appealing to consumers seeking perfection without the premium cost often associated with natural diamonds.
However, it is important to note that even if a lab grown diamond is rated as flawless, it does not diminish the intrinsic value or beauty of diamonds with minor inclusions. Each diamond has its unique characteristics that contribute to its charm and individuality.
while lab grown diamonds can be flawless, the grading system remains the same as for natural diamonds, ensuring that consumers are informed about the quality of the stones they are purchasing.

Frequently Asked Questions (FAQs)
Are lab grown diamonds flawless?
Lab grown diamonds can be produced with fewer inclusions and blemishes than natural diamonds, often resulting in stones that are near or completely flawless. However, it is important to note that not all lab grown diamonds are flawless; their quality varies based on the manufacturing process.
What are the common inclusions found in lab grown diamonds?
Common inclusions in lab grown diamonds may include tiny bubbles, metallic inclusions, or growth lines. These characteristics depend on the specific method used to create the diamond, such as High Pressure High Temperature (HPHT) or Chemical Vapor Deposition (CVD).
How do lab grown diamonds compare to natural diamonds in terms of clarity?
Lab grown diamonds typically have higher clarity than natural diamonds due to controlled growth conditions. This results in fewer imperfections, making lab grown diamonds a popular choice for those seeking clarity and brilliance.
Can lab grown diamonds be graded like natural diamonds?
Yes, lab grown diamonds can be graded using the same criteria as natural diamonds, including the Four Cs: Carat, Cut, Color, and Clarity. Reputable gemological laboratories provide grading reports for both types of diamonds.
Do lab grown diamonds retain their value over time?
Lab grown diamonds generally do not retain value in the same way natural diamonds do. Their resale value tends to be lower due to market saturation and the perception of them being less rare.
Are lab grown diamonds considered ethical?
Lab grown diamonds are often viewed as a more ethical choice compared to natural diamonds, as they do not contribute to the environmental and social issues associated with mining. They provide a conflict-free alternative for consumers.
